Sold Out: Chelsea American Legion Post 31 Thanks Chelsea Community

File photo.

In just two hours, all 512 chicken dinners sold out on July 4 during the Chelsea American Legion Post 31 Annual Chicken BBQ.

“Chelsea American Legion Post 31 would like to thank members of the Chelsea community for their tremendous outpouring of support for our annual chicken broil on the Fourth of July,” said Craig Maier,  financial officer for the Legion.

He also thanked the Sons of the American Legion, who organize the annual event, all the volunteers, Legion members and spouses who helped make the event a huge success.
